DIY Cough Drops
Materials:
HERBAL TEA - 2 TEABAGS
WATER
HONEY
CORNSTARCH

Brew 2 tea bags in one cup of water and let steep for 10-15 minutes. I like to use organic throat coat tea.

Remove the tea bags and add 1 cup of honey.

Bring to a boil and let this mixture boil until it reaches 300 degrees. A candy thermometer will be helpful at this stage. Once it hits 300 degrees, remove it from the heat and give it a stir. 

When it reaches this temperature, you will see that it becomes a darker, more syrupy texture. Allow it to cool slightly, stirring occasionally, so that it becomes thick syrup.

Drop the syrup in small dollops onto a parchment lined baking sheet. You can make them slightly larger and add lollipop sticks if you are making these for kids.

Quickly add lollipop sticks before the mixture hardens.

Sprinkle them with a dusting of cornstarch on both sides to prevent them from sticking to each other and store them in an airtight container.
